How To Split Your Eyebrow
Introduction
Splitting your eyebrow may sound like a strange beauty trend, but it's actually a common practice among those who want to create a more defined and structured brow shape. By splitting your eyebrow, you can create the illusion of a higher arch, lift drooping brows, and even make your eyes appear larger. In this article, we'll walk you through the steps of splitting your eyebrow and offer tips for achieving the perfect split.
What You'll Need
Before you get started, you'll need a few basic tools:
- Eyebrow brush or spoolie
- Eyebrow pencil or powder
- Small angled brush
- Concealer or highlighter
Step 1: Brush Your Brows
Using an eyebrow brush or spoolie, brush your eyebrow hairs upwards and outwards. This will help you see the natural shape of your brow and make it easier to identify where to split it.
Step 2: Identify the Split Point
Using your eyebrow pencil or powder, mark the point where you want to split your eyebrow. This is typically at the highest point of the arch, but you can adjust it to suit your face shape and personal preference. Make sure the mark is light and easy to remove later.
Step 3: Draw the Split Line
Using your angled brush and eyebrow pencil or powder, draw a straight line from the base of your eyebrow to the split point you marked in step 2. Make sure the line is thin and precise.
Step 4: Fill in Your Brows
Using your eyebrow pencil or powder, fill in your brows as usual. Make sure to blend the color evenly and avoid going over the split line you drew in step 3.
Step 5: Conceal the Split Line
Using a small brush and concealer or highlighter, carefully trace along the split line you drew in step 3. This will help conceal the line and create a more defined split. Blend the concealer or highlighter gently with your fingers or a brush.
Step 6: Set Your Brows
To ensure your split eyebrow stays in place all day, use a clear brow gel or wax to set it. Brush the gel or wax through your brows, making sure to focus on the split area.
